About the Position: Serve as the Physical Security Specialist for the Engineering and Support Center, Huntsville, Engineering Directorate Mechanical Electrical Division Electronic Security Branch, Huntsville, AL.

Duties

Develop approach for furnishing technical advice and guidance on Electronic Security Center (ECS) Electronic Security systems Mandatory Center of Expertise (ESS-MCS) assignments. Establishing of ESS related criteria, performance of ESS applications assessments and surveys. Advise customers in ESS program policies, technical procedures, and design issues and parameters. Incumbent conducts special studies of state-of the art ESS applications and problems that arise during design, installation, testing, and operations. Participate in technical forums with various Army and other Government agencies, as well as commercial industry, in development and improvement of various technical policy, procedures and criteria. Participate in HQUSACE teams and action groups to investigate special problems and issues dealing with planning for ESS deployment and expansions, and other issues required to solve complex technical problem areas. Expertise is provided to customers on both a national and international basis. Resolves ESS technical and fielding issues for hardware/software in the design, installation, and operations phases of deployment.

Specialized Experience: One year of specialized experience which includes recommending methods for utilizing Electronic Security Systems (ESS) to enhance overall physical security through modifications/applications of new techniques and evolving state of the art technology; conducting security training and briefings; developing and implementing national and international level guidance in-standards, guidelines, or policies for Electronic Security Systems associated with major security programs; recommending to commands development and assessment of long range studies and requirements for physical security equipment. This definition of specialized experience is typical of work performed at the next lower grade/level position in the federal service (GS-12).
